In the automotive sector, high-performance fluoropolymers find applications in critical components such as seals, gaskets, and wiring insulation. Their ability to withstand extreme temperatures, resist chemical degradation, and provide reliable insulation makes them essential in ensuring the durability and performance of vehicles. As automotive technologies continue to advance, the demand for high-performance fluoropolymers is expected to grow further, meeting the stringent requirements of modern automotive applications.
The electronics industry has also contributed significantly to the demand for high-performance fluoropolymers, particularly in the manufacturing of cables, connectors, and insulating materials. With the increasing miniaturization of electronic devices and the demand for high-speed data transmission, fluoropolymers play a key role in providing insulation and protection against electrical interference. The growth of the electronics sector, driven by constant technological advancements, has fueled the demand for these specialized materials.
Chemical processing is another sector where high-performance fluoropolymers have become indispensable. Their resistance to corrosive chemicals and extreme temperatures makes them suitable for lining pipes, valves, and tanks in chemical plants. As industries prioritize safety, efficiency, and durability in their operations, the demand for high-performance fluoropolymers as corrosion-resistant materials continues to rise.
In the medical industry, high-performance fluoropolymers are utilized in various applications, including medical tubing, seals, and gaskets. Their biocompatibility, chemical resistance, and ability to withstand sterilization processes make them ideal for medical device manufacturing. With the growing focus on healthcare advancements and the development of innovative medical devices, the demand for high-performance fluoropolymers in the medical field is anticipated to remain strong.
Additionally, the aerospace sector has increasingly adopted high-performance fluoropolymers for critical applications such as aircraft wiring, seals, and components exposed to extreme conditions during flight. The materials' lightweight nature, resistance to harsh chemicals, and ability to maintain performance in high-temperature environments align with the stringent requirements of the aerospace industry.
